Edge Rusher Market Shift Won't Eliminate Draft Demand
- Free agency spending on edge rushers this cycle set a clear market order from elite to mid-tier with huge deals for Jalen Phillips, Adafioa, and others.
- Daniel Jeremiah notes teams still draft edges despite big free-agent signings because rooms need depth beyond marquee signings.
Use Free Agency To Avoid Desperate Draft Picks
- Do use free agency to avoid a draft-day 'gun to the head' where you must reach for a need position.
- Jeremiah recommends addressing clear roster gaps in free agency to preserve disciplined draft strategy.
